<br />~ _INAL (08/26/96) <br /> AGREEMENT <br /> Redwood City Police Activities League <br />THIS AGREEMENT, made and entered into this ~ day of <br />t2~ f <br /> , 1996, by and between the CITY OF REDWOOD CITY, a municipal <br /> corporation of the State of California ("City") and Redwood City Police Activities League, a <br /> California nonprofit corporation ("Contractor"); <br /> WIT N E SSE T H: <br />WHEREAS, Contractor provides alternative programs to drugs and gangs, to the youth of <br /> Redwood City; and <br />WHEREAS, Contractor has requested financial assistance in order to conduct the program <br /> for residents of City during the fiscal year commencing July 1, 1996, and ending June 30, <br /> 1997; and <br />WHEREAS, City has reviewed said request and desires to allocate to Contractor the sum of <br /> Sixteen Thousand, Two Hundred and No/100 Dollars ($16,200); <br />NOW, THEREFORE, the parties hereto do hereby agree as follows: <br />1 . FINANCIAL ASSISTANCE. City shall allocate to Contractor the sum of Sixteen <br /> Thousand, Two Hundred and No/100 Dollars ($16,200) for exclusive use by Contractor during <br /> the fiscal year commencing July 1, 1996, and ending June 30, 1997, solely for the purposes <br /> described in paragraph 2. <br />2. USE OF FUNDS. Contractor shall use the funds provided pursuant to paragraph 1 <br /> solely for the Program purposes described in Exhibit "A" (Contract Objectives) attached hereto <br /> and by this reference incorporated herein. <br />3. CHANGES TO PROGRAM. No changes in the Program described in this agreement <br /> which are funded by the financial assistance provided under paragraph 1 shall be made without <br /> the prior written consent of City. <br /> .- <br />
